This graph shows the rise in global mean sea level from 1993 to 2025 based on data from a series of five international satellites. The solid red line indicates the trajectory of this increase, which has more than doubled over the three decades. The dotted red line projects future sea level rise. A NASA analysis found that the average height of Earth’s oceans increased by 0.03 inches (0.08 centimeters) in 2025, a rate of increase that was lower than the 0.23 inches (0.59 centimeters) seen in 2024. It was also below the long-term expected rate of 0.17 inches (0.44 centimeters) per year based on the rate of rise since the early 1990s. Though sea levels have increasingly trended upward, years during which the rise in the average height was less usually have occurred during La Niñas — the part of the El Niño-Southern Oscillation cycle that cools the eastern Pacific Ocean, often leading to heavy rainfall over the equatorial portions of South America. The La Niña that started in 2025 and has extended into early 2026 has been relatively mild.
